Admission Requirements

  • The faculty accepts high school holders in the Republic of Yemen or its equivalent at the rate that is determined annually.
  • Submit all the required documents, certified with the application for admission to the university, to the Admission and Registration Department.
  • Admission is made according to the capacity specified by the university and approved by the Ministry of Higher Education.
  • The student undertakes to abide by the regulations, instructions and regulations of the university in force during the study.

Faculty of Engineering and Computing Departments and Programmes

The Department of Civil Engineering is one of the vital and important departments at the University of Science and Technology. It is concerned with the study, analysis, design, and construction of various infrastructure systems, including buildings, roads, bridges, tunnels, airports, seaports, and dams. The demand for civil engineering has continued to grow in advanced industrial societies, as it represents a fundamental pillar on which communities rely, particularly given the wide range of career opportunities available in this field. The Department of Civil Engineering aims to graduate qualified engineers capable of planning, designing, implementing, operating, and maintaining essential infrastructure components through an advanced academic program that provides students with the core scientific and practical knowledge and skills required in the profession.

The mechatronics engineering major is one of the most important disciplines required in all industrial institutions and units, as it is a major familiar with the three most important engineering disciplines within any industrial establishment: electronic engineering, computer engineering, and mechanical engineering.

Biomedical Engineering is the science that combines biomedical sciences, as well as physiology and engineering sciences, such as: computer engineering, electrical engineering, and mechanical engineering. The aim of this is to design medical and prosthetic devices; to understand the nature of diseases from all aspects and deal with them. It is considered one of the most prestigious departments in engineering colleges, and students from all other departments are interested in it.

The Cybersecurity program is a modern specialization that combines two main fields in the field of information technology: networks and information security (cybersecurity). The field of networks focuses on building computer networks, and the field of information security focuses on protecting data in all its forms on these networks. The two fields integrate together to achieve the three principles of cybersecurity: data confidentiality, ensuring its integrity, and accessibility (Confidentiality & Integrity & Availability).

The Information Technology Program was established in 2012, with the aim of providing the local and regional community with well-educated qualified students by providing them with theoretical and practical knowledge in the various fields of information technology, especially in information technology management, programming, databases, web application development and software engineering in accordance with international standards. In addition to training them on the latest information technologies that meet the requirements of the local and foreign labor market.
